The Quest Rorschack 34" Complete Longboard combines a cold climate maple hardwood deck with rugged aluminum trucks and durable 65mm PU wheels. Equipped with fast ABEC 7 bearings, this 34-inch cruiser offers a perfect balance of portability, stability, and smooth performance. Featuring a unique artisan bamboo deck with eye-catching splatter graphics, it’s designed for riders aged 13 to 100 seeking quality, style, and reliability in every ride.

The HONEST and TRUE review
So the deck itself is made out of bamboo and maple which is pretty nice and built very well. The grip tape is good it's not great but it works fine even if it rains. I read some reviews talking about the trucks and honestly they aren't perfect and squeak but if you add wax shavings to all the pieces of the truck the sqeaking should stop and that made it 10x better. The wheels are soft but perfect for a beginner and perfect for cruising. The only real complaint about this board is the bearings. The bearings have non-removable shields and aren't that good of quality to begin with. I highly recommend buying new ones like bones red or oust. Even if you don't opt in for getting the new bearings they will work but it does require a little more kicking but nothing too extreme. Also when it arrives it will come covered in plastic so I recommend to loosen the top screws and bottom ones (don't take it completely off unless you want to) and just remove all pieces of plastic.Also loosen up the nuts on the wheels because they are on way to tight and rescricts some movement (quick tip if you hear rattling coming from the board that's totally okay just tighten the king pin and you should be ready to go also the wax helps) This board can also hold quite a lot of weight I've seen this board hold up to 220 lbs so any heavier riders should be okay. Overall this board is awesome regardless of its flaws perfect for beginners and I would highly recommend.

Pretty Good for the Price
I haven't skated in years. My girlfriend really wants to surf so I got us a pair of these boards so we could practise together. It is an excellent value if you just bear in mind a couple of things:1. The bottom layer of the board is bamboo, not the whole thing. It looks cool, but you're not getting the spring that I hear full bamboo gives.2. The trucks are not the worlds greatest. There is a little too much play in them, but it hasn't really been an issue riding.3. The bearings are acceptable so far, not the smoothest, but ok. I don't expect they'll hold up, so that would be my only immediate upgrade.
